A single Bassus partbook copied by one main scribe and two additional scribes. From the collection of a confraternity of literati at the Church of the Holy Spirit in Hradec Králové.

4 Magnificats, 129 motets, 18 Czech sacred pieces, 2 textless pieces = 153
(Josquin)-1, anon-152
1 paper partbook (B-114 folios), 220 x 160. Parchment covers. One main scribe; two additional scribes. Red and blue initials.
16th century. From the collection of a confraternity of literati at the Church of the Holy Spirit in Hradec Králové.
Vol 4
Contents: 4 Magnificats, 8 psalms, 5 hymns, 120 motets, 2 Latin/Czech sacred pieces, 18 Czech sacred pieces, 2 textless pieces = 159
Composers: (Compère)-1, (Isaac)-3, Josquin [Pres]-3, (Josquin/Moulu/Mouton/ Verdelot)-1, (Moulu/Silva)-1, (Mouton/Richafort)-1, (Willaert)-1, anon-148
Physical: Modern stamped foliation, 1-228.
Date: First half of 16th century.

Kirsch, Winfried. 1977. Die Motetten des Andreas de Silva: Studien zur Geschichte der Motette im 16. Jahrhundert. Frankfurter Beiträge zur Musikwissenschaft, vol. 2. Tutzing. Pages: 66,434,451. Notes: contents list (partial); concordances (partial); mention of MS; discussion.
Černý, Jaromír, and Jaroslav Mikan. 1967. Pearls of Old Parchments: Musical Manuscripts of East Bohemia. Hradec Králové. Pages: 9. Notes: mention of MS.
Černý, Jaromír. 1966. Soupis Hudebnich Rukopisu Muzea v Hradci Králové. Miscellanea Musicologica [Prague], 19: . Pages: 52, passim. Notes: physical description; contents list; concordances.
Plamenac, Dragan. 1961-62. Music Libraries in Eastern Europe: A Visit in the Summer of 1961. Notes, 19: 217-34,411-20,584-98. Pages: 595. Notes: mention of MS.
